635 active cases in Manipur

By Correspondent

IMPHAL, July 16 - With 64 new cases of COVID-19 detected in the past 24 hours, the total positive cases reached 1,764 in Manipur today. The total active cases stand at 635.

The 64 persons, including 48 males and 19 females, were confirmed positive at the VRDLs of the RIMS (48) and JNIMS (16), stated a press release issued by the Manipur Health Department. The infected persons belong to Churachandpur, Imphal West, Kakching, Kamjong, Tamenglong, Senapati, Ukhrul and Thoubal districts.

All (except a volunteer from Thoubal district) are returnees from other States, the release added.

Meanwhile, in the past 24 hours, 49 persons have been discharged from the COVID Care Centres located at Meitram, Senapat, Tamenglong and Ukhrul and the COVID care facility of the JNIMS, after their recovery.

With this, the recovered cases have reached 1,129, with the recovery rate being 64 per cent.

As of Wednesday, a total of 3,04,342 persons have been screened at various entry points of Manipur, while 6,58,660 samples have been tested for COVID-19. Altogether 55,733 persons have completed their quarantine, while 4,111 are still lodged in various quarantine centres in the State.
